The Study Of The Rate Of Scales Insects (Aonidiella Aurantii Maskll,
Lepidosaphes Beckii Newman Parlatoria Pergandii Comstock) Between
Each Other And Its Natural Enemies On Citrus In The Syrian Coast
Kais Ghazal, Ahmad Rai, and Fedaa Shamseen, Agriculture
Department of Lattakia, Lattakia Centre for Insectary and Reared Natural
Enemies, P.O. Box 3100, Lattakia, Syria.
Abstract
The Armored Scale insects are considered as main pests which infest citrus in
Syria and the main species on citrus in Syria are A.aurantii, L.
beckii and P. pergandii .The study aimed to identify the most common
insect on citrus. The occirrence of the three insects on citrus fruits in the
2001/2002 growing season in seven locations was monitored. P.pergandii
reached the highest infestation rate (62.5%) followed by A. aurantii
(22.6%) and L. beckii (14.9%). There was very significant differences at 0.05%
level in four locations between P. pergandii and the sum of L.
beckii and A. aurantii, and only one location with no significant
difference among the three insects. During 2002/2003 growing season and in 11
locations, again P. pergandii was the most common (65.22%). The
infestation rate of A. aurantii was 28.26% and that of L. beckii
was 6.52% .There was so significant differences at 0.05% level in five
locations between P. pergandii and the sum A. aurantii and L. beckii.
Three parasitoids on P. pergandii (Encarsia spp., Aphytis spp. and
unknown parasitoids) and one cheyletid mite predator were identified. Likewise,
four parasitoids on L. beckii (Encarsia spp., Aphytis spp., Marietta picta
and unknown parasitoids) were identified. Additionally, two predators on the
three insects (Chilocorus bipustulatus Linnaeus and Rhyzobius
spp.) were also identified |
